Adobe’s New E-Reader Step in Right Direction

Adobe released its Adobe Digital Editions 1.0 that had previously been released in beta form. I’ve tried out the beta form and with properly formatted pdfs, the books looked great. With older books, however, it struggles with the same issues of reflow and readability. Still, if the IDPF can convince every publisher to go to a unified standard such as the IDPF Open Publication Standard (OPS) for XHTML-based re-flowable eBooks, then one more barrier to the ebook industry will fall. A big barrier.

Also included in the press release was a notice that mobile editions of the Adobe Digital Editions were in the works including one that would be compatible with the Sony EReader. I won’t be changing preferred formats just yet, but this is definitely a good development.

Sony Reader eBook Sales Outpace Sony Music Sales

Sony is bullish on the eReader. According to the AP via Mobile Read, Sony Reader sales are better than expected and that Sony is planning to release a new Reader this year. Hopefully with better software and better controls and maybe an integrated light?
